Step 4: Cutover for the Tallyfern billing worker. Once the green pool passes the invoice replay check, traffic flips automatically; no support action is needed unless alerts fire. If customers report duplicate charges during the window, escalate to the Ledgerline on-call rather than rolling back yourself. Rollbacks require a signed manifest, and the signature must be produced with the key shown below.

rollout seal: bky9_BBMCrsyHM

Hey Priya,

Quick handover before I log off. The Marblewick ledger tables are now partitioned by month — the cron that creates next month's partition runs on the 25th, so keep an eye on it this week. If it fails, run the bootstrap script manually before month-end or inserts will bounce. Everything else is quiet. The deploy key you'll need to push hotfixes is below.

deploy key for kagup-bawig: bky9_ZMq28eTw9

Onboarding note for the weekly eng sync: the Brindlewick gateway supports hot-reloading of configuration via its watcher daemon, which detects changes to the staged config bundle and applies them without restarting worker processes. Validation runs twice — once at parse time, once against live traffic shadows — so malformed reloads roll back automatically. If the watcher's encrypted state store must be reinitialized, use the recovery passphrase printed directly below.

recovery phrase for fajeg-kawep: druix-gorius-briax-ulaeth-fraox-lammir-pelox-jormir-pelwyn-julir

Handover — cron drift on Tallowbox

Hey, taking over the drift investigation? Short version: Tallowbox schedulers slip ~40s/day because the NTP sidecar pins to a dead peer. My branch swaps the peer list and adds a sanity check; please review the retry logic, it's a bit hairy. To reproduce, you'll need the staging scheduler unlocked. It accepts the team recovery passphrase, which for convenience is:

vault phrase of yaguf-hahaf = druath-holix